Transaction 308b351cf197029ff676a5042cd64be45df0e9d7053a18218632b99ae9a3d9a3
1 Input
1 Output
-
308b351cf197029ff676a5042cd64be45df0e9d7053a18218632b99ae9a3d9a3:0
- value
- 50378946
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5b6ceb922865dd356c18d9636800ecdc18a6e92
- address
- bc1qckmvawfzsewax4kp3ktrdqqwehqc5m5ja6hzhf